## Sweeper Env Vars

The Marrowline retention sweeper reads all config from env at boot. RETENTION_DAYS defaults to 90. SWEEP_CRON controls schedule; don't set it below hourly. DRY_RUN=1 logs deletions without executing. The sweeper authenticates to the archive store with a credential that must be present or startup fails. Set it with the following line:

secret setting of tajof-bahif: COURIER_KEY3=65d

# Limits & Quotas — Fargate Rules Engine (Shipping Fees)

Hey plugin authors! The Fargate engine evaluates your fee rules inline on every quote, so we cap things aggressively to keep checkout snappy. Each plugin gets a fixed evaluation budget per request, and rules that blow it get skipped (you'll see a warning in the dev console, not an error). Nested conditions count double, and lookups against the zone table are rate-limited per tenant. The current ceilings you should design around are listed here.

tuning table, kafof-fahof:
RATE_LIMITS = {
    "wenwyn": 2,
    "quenael": 2,
}

FAQ — Access to the New Fourth Floor

Q: The fourth floor of Marlowe Quay opens next Monday. How do visitors and staff get up there?

A: The lifts will serve the fourth floor from opening day, but the stairwell door remains keypad-controlled until badge readers are installed in week three. Reception should escort visitors personally and never share the code with them. When escorting, enter the following code at the stairwell keypad.

turnstile pass: bdg-SVX-1

Night-shift staff: Floor 4 of the Tellhaven Building opens this week. After 21:00, access is via the rear stairwell only; the lifts are locked out overnight during the settling period. Complete a walk-through of the new floor once per shift and log it. The stairwell keypad accepts the code below.

badge for yahop-fawep: bdg-XBKXI-68071

**Ticket: Expired credentials — nightly backfill scheduler**

The Quillstone backfill scheduler failed at 02:10 because its token to the internal Ledger Sync service expired. All nightly jobs since Tuesday are stalled; no data loss, retries are queued. Rotation cadence was 90 days; this one lapsed unnoticed. A replacement key was issued today and is recorded below.

gateway credential: qvz23-XSZTNBjrucz4Q49XMT1TuVw